Output 13aed2be03366c3bf1efd43d878c5f5b2ec7624345c2f7ad52fa279995d8939b:1

value
7053674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25ac139637bb9b0a04a91fcc27ddeec6ac226d2d OP_EQUAL
address
358D4j85qYi8L2zyWCGMbpP16iiWpY6VFB
transaction
13aed2be03366c3bf1efd43d878c5f5b2ec7624345c2f7ad52fa279995d8939b
confirmations
284852
spent
true